West Liberty University offers dual enrollment courses through the early entrance program to students attending Central Catholic High School, John Marshall High School, Wheeling Park High School and Bridgeport High School (Ohio).
Admission Requirements: Students must have an overall high school grade point average of 3.0 and have completed at least 12 college preparatory courses or approval from a counselor or principal.
Application: Students must complete the dual enrollment application form by clicking the button below. There is no application fee.
Deadline to Apply: Applications must be submitted by Friday, September 4, 2026 by 4:00pm.
Transcripts: Students must request their high school transcript to be sent directly to WLU.
Registration: Counselors will verify that students are registered for class and work with WLU to enroll students in the appropriate college equivalent courses.
Payment of Courses: Students who are enrolled in an approved pathway at a WV high school will have the course costs covered by the State of WV and their Level Up, West Virginia program. Students who are enrolled in an approved pathway at an OH high school will have the course costs covered by an agreement with the Ohio Department of Education and Bridgeport Exempted Village School District.
Submission of Grades: Grades are submitted to WLU by the high school instructors.
Requesting Transcripts from WLU: If a student is not attending WLU and wishes to transfer courses to another university, a transcript can be requested online by visiting westliberty.edu/registrar and clicking on the transcript option.
